Default Front Struts on 2007 GX 470

Auto repair shop told me the front left strut is leaking oil and needs to be replaced. Told me that I would also have to replace the front right strut at the same time (nothing is wrong with it). How can I be sure the strut is leaking oil? Must the other front strut be replaced at the same time? I have only 115k on this great car. Never been wrecked and is in magnificent shape. How does it drive?
Do you trust them? It is a common scam to squirt oil on the strut and call it bad, and say the other side needs to be change to keep them "even".

But the previous poster is pretty much right on. Struts and shocks gradually wear out and manifest themselves in a poor ride.
I use the bounce test to check if struts are really BAD - Push down on the bumper and release repeatedly to get the front to "bounce" up and down. Let go, and count how many times it bounces up and down on its own. If it goes up and down more than 2 times you probably need to replace them as soon as practical. Repeat on the back.
This is not scientific and is a decision based on your judgment.

Its pretty common for shops to say "your struts are leaking" in order to drum up business, especially if you went in there for a $19 oil change. That's the reason for the oil change, they lose money (or maybe break even) on it but its about the potential sales opportunity. They also are always trying to sell a brake job, even if you have years left on your pads.

That doesn't mean on your particular car struts aren't leaking, but I would definitely be suspicious.

If you do decide to replace, replace them in pairs.
